.hero.svelte-1w567vk{margin-bottom:56px}.title.svelte-1w567vk{font-family:Playfair Display,serif;font-size:clamp(2.5rem,5vw,4rem);font-weight:700;margin:0 0 .5rem;letter-spacing:-.02em}.subtitle.svelte-1w567vk{font-size:1.125rem;line-height:1.6;color:#ffffffa6;margin:0 0 2.5rem}.lede.svelte-1w567vk{margin:0;font-size:1.0625rem;line-height:1.7;color:#fffc;max-width:820px}.statement.svelte-1w567vk{margin:0 0 64px;padding:28px 32px;border-radius:18px;border:1px solid rgba(255,255,255,.12);background:linear-gradient(135deg,#ffffff0d,#ffffff05);-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);box-shadow:0 4px 24px #0003}.statement.svelte-1w567vk p:where(.svelte-1w567vk){margin:0;font-family:Playfair Display,serif;font-size:1.75rem;line-height:1.35;color:#ffffffeb;letter-spacing:-.01em}.section.svelte-1w567vk{margin:0 0 72px}.section-head.svelte-1w567vk{margin-bottom:24px}.section-head.svelte-1w567vk h2:where(.svelte-1w567vk){margin:0 0 10px;font-family:Playfair Display,serif;font-size:2rem;font-weight:600;letter-spacing:-.01em}.section-head.svelte-1w567vk p:where(.svelte-1w567vk){margin:0;color:#ffffffa6;max-width:900px;line-height:1.6}.grid.svelte-1w567vk{display:grid;grid-template-columns:repeat(3,1fr);gap:1.5rem}.card.svelte-1w567vk{border:1px solid rgba(255,255,255,.1);border-radius:18px;padding:24px 22px;background:linear-gradient(135deg,rgba(255,255,255,.02),transparent);transition:all .25s ease}.card.svelte-1w567vk:hover{border-color:#fff3;transform:translateY(-2px);box-shadow:0 12px 40px #ffffff0f}.card.svelte-1w567vk h3:where(.svelte-1w567vk){margin:0 0 10px;font-size:1.15rem;font-weight:600}.card.svelte-1w567vk p:where(.svelte-1w567vk){margin:0;color:#ffffffbf;line-height:1.65}.timeline.svelte-1w567vk{display:grid;grid-template-columns:repeat(2,1fr);gap:1.5rem}.timeline-card.svelte-1w567vk{border:1px solid rgba(255,255,255,.1);border-radius:18px;padding:22px;background:#ffffff05;transition:all .25s ease}.timeline-card.svelte-1w567vk:hover{border-color:#fff3;background:#ffffff08;transform:translateY(-2px)}.phase-top.svelte-1w567vk{margin-bottom:12px}.phase-pill.svelte-1w567vk{display:inline-flex;align-items:center;padding:8px 12px;border-radius:999px;border:1px solid rgba(255,255,255,.12);background:#ffffff05;color:#ffffffd9;font-size:.85rem;letter-spacing:.06em;text-transform:uppercase}.timeline-card.svelte-1w567vk p:where(.svelte-1w567vk){margin:0;color:#ffffffc7;line-height:1.65}.split.svelte-1w567vk{display:grid;grid-template-columns:repeat(2,1fr);gap:1.5rem}.panel.svelte-1w567vk{border:1px solid rgba(255,255,255,.1);border-radius:18px;padding:22px;background:#ffffff05}.panel--muted.svelte-1w567vk{background:#ffffff04;border-color:#ffffff14}.panel.svelte-1w567vk h3:where(.svelte-1w567vk){margin:0 0 14px;font-size:1.1rem;font-weight:600;color:#ffffffe6}.list.svelte-1w567vk{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:12px}.list.svelte-1w567vk li:where(.svelte-1w567vk){position:relative;padding-left:1.5rem;color:#ffffffc7;line-height:1.6}.list.svelte-1w567vk li:where(.svelte-1w567vk):before{content:"→";position:absolute;left:0;color:#fff6}.faq.svelte-1w567vk{display:flex;flex-direction:column;gap:12px}.faq-item.svelte-1w567vk{border:1px solid rgba(255,255,255,.1);border-radius:14px;background:#ffffff05;overflow:hidden}.faq-summary.svelte-1w567vk{cursor:pointer;list-style:none;display:flex;align-items:center;justify-content:space-between;gap:14px;padding:16px 18px;font-weight:600;color:#ffffffe6}.faq-summary.svelte-1w567vk::-webkit-details-marker{display:none}.faq-q.svelte-1w567vk{display:block}.faq-plus.svelte-1w567vk{display:inline-flex;align-items:center;justify-content:center;width:26px;height:26px;border-radius:999px;border:1px solid rgba(255,255,255,.12);background:#ffffff05;color:#ffffffb3;font-size:1.05rem;line-height:1;transition:transform .18s ease,color .18s ease,border-color .18s ease;flex:0 0 auto}.faq-item[open].svelte-1w567vk .faq-plus:where(.svelte-1w567vk){transform:rotate(45deg);color:#ffffffeb;border-color:#fff3}.faq-a.svelte-1w567vk{margin:0;padding:0 18px 16px;color:#ffffffbf;line-height:1.65;max-width:900px}.cta.svelte-1w567vk{margin:0 0 72px}.cta-inner.svelte-1w567vk{display:flex;align-items:center;justify-content:space-between;gap:24px;padding:22px 24px;border-radius:18px;border:1px solid rgba(255,255,255,.12);background:linear-gradient(135deg,#ffffff0a,#ffffff04)}.cta-text.svelte-1w567vk h2:where(.svelte-1w567vk){margin:0 0 8px;font-family:Playfair Display,serif;font-size:1.75rem;font-weight:600}.cta-text.svelte-1w567vk p:where(.svelte-1w567vk){margin:0;color:#ffffffa6;line-height:1.6}@media(max-width:900px){.grid.svelte-1w567vk,.timeline.svelte-1w567vk,.split.svelte-1w567vk{grid-template-columns:1fr}.cta-inner.svelte-1w567vk{flex-direction:column;align-items:flex-start}}@media(max-width:768px){.statement.svelte-1w567vk{padding:22px 20px}.statement.svelte-1w567vk p:where(.svelte-1w567vk){font-size:1.5rem}}
